The Power of Minimalist Accessories

We live in a world where excessiveness is often celebrated. Clothing manufacturers are selling clothes faster and cheaper than ever, driving overconsumption. Do you know that most people only use 20% of the clothes inside their cabinets? This does more harm than good to communities and the environment.

The clothing industry is one of the most resource-intensive sectors. Cotton production, for example, consumes 24% of the world’s insecticides, 11% of pesticides, and up to 29,000 liters of water per kilogram. Sticking to a few staples and accentuating them with accessories minimizes the carbon footprint from cultivation, processing, and distribution.

Simplicity is powerfully refreshing, especially among those who want to stand out. Minimalist accessories might be small and subtle, yet they make a significant impact on your look. They don’t scream attention; they whisper sophistication. And they’re perfect for everyday wear.

The Magic of Stud Earrings

When it comes to minimalist jewelry, stud earrings are your best friend. They add sparkle that highlights rather than drowns your look. Investing in a pair of high-quality diamond stones is a great idea. These timeless pieces work well with everything from t-shirts to cocktail dresses.

Take note of these additional tips to get started:

  • Choose pieces set in geometric shapes like hexagons or triangles, or mix heart-shaped and oval or emerald-cut stones.
  • Looking for a statement earring? Buy those with bigger stones for better visual appeal.
  • Don’t be afraid to play with different metals, either. Yellow gold might be a solid choice, but rose gold can add warmth to a cool-toned outfit.
  • If your collection leans toward warmer hues, try white gold or silver instead.

A Watch Tells More Than the Time

In the US, the watches and jewelry sectors capture USD$74 billion of the accessory market’s USD$103.6 billion earnings as of 2024. This figure cements their reputation as the most popular adornments most people can’t live without.

Beyond reflecting a person’s character and preferences, a wristwatch can also elevate a simple ensemble. It makes you look more polished. To achieve this, though, you must:  

  • Choose one with a simple face. A sophisticated one often looks cluttered and bulky, drawing attention away from the rest of your ornaments.  
  • For the band, leather is a wise choice for those who want a classic vibe, while metal bands offer a modern twist.

Consider your overall style when choosing a minimalist watch. Most of all, ensure that it complements your existing wardrobe and other accessories. Accentuate Your Neckline

Your neckline is one of the sexiest parts of your body. Flaunt it by wearing a delicate necklace. Doing so can work wonders in elevating your outfit. This should guide you in picking the right minimalist accessory:

  • Opt for something subtle yet eye-catching. A thin chain with a small and unique bar pendant can add just the right amount of interest.
  • To choose the right style, consider your clothes’ neckline. A V-shaped pendant works beautifully with a V-neck polo or blouse, while crew neck shirts pair well with longer chains. 

Layering necklaces is also a great idea. Combine chains with different lengths to add depth without going overboard. It doesn’t matter if the styles are different; just make sure they’re the same metal family (e.g., all gold, all silver) for a cohesive look. 

Belt It Out

A classic leather belt can make your waist look slimmer. However, it can instantly make a plain outfit look better. For instance, you can use it to:

  • Cinch a loose shirt dress
  • Add definition to an oversized sweater
  • Create interesting silhouettes in flowy dresses

Opt for colors like black, brown, or tan, as they match most hues. For a more interesting look, pick one with a minimalist buckle design.

The Versatile Scarf

Humans have been using scarves for centuries, primarily to express the wearer’s social status. It became an instant hit for the rich and famous in 1937 when a famous design house crafted a printed silk scarf. These days, scarves have become a staple in the fashion world, adorning everything from our necks, heads, and shoulders to even bags. Some people use one as a makeshift blouse.

These versatile fabrics come in different colors and shapes. But to imbibe the minimalist spirit, pick ones in solid colors with gentle patterns. A black and white polka dot scarf, for instance, can add interest to a plain white shirt and denim jeans combo. 

Shades of Style

Sunglasses can be worn for functional and aesthetic purposes. You may use them primarily to protect your eyes. But do you know that they can boost facial symmetry and potentially make you look more attractive? Regardless, it can also boost any outfit.

In keeping up with the minimalist movement, go for:

  • Classic shapes like aviators, wayfarers, and round frames.
  • Choose frames that complement your face shape and stick to black, tortoiseshell, and metal tones.

However, don’t make style your priority. It’s worth paying more for a pair that will last and maintain its shape.  

Putting It All Together

As mentioned, minimalist accessories can be worn on their own or put together for a more refined look. For the latter, here’s the golden rule: choose one or two focal points and keep the rest simple. For instance:

  • If you’re wearing a statement watch, keep your necklace and other jewelry pieces low-key. 
  • Rocking a bold scarf? Skip the necklace.
  • Pair a white top with dark sunglasses for an interesting contrast. If you’re going out on a chilly night, drape a dark-hued scarf on top of your neutral-colored shirt.

Your goal is to create a balanced look that enhances your outfit. Don’t be afraid to mix and match. Minimalist accessories are inherently versatile, so have fun experimenting with different combinations.
